House clearance prices in Enfield
| Property | Typical range | Time on site |
|---|---|---|
| 1-bed flat | £375 – £520 | Half a day |
| 2-bed house or flat | £580 – £800 | Half to a full day |
| 3-bed house | £840 – £1,160 | About a day |
| 4-bed house | £1,120 – £1,545 | One to two days |
| 5-bed or larger | £1,450 – £2,000 | Two to three days |
London ranges, including labour, van and licensed disposal.
Ranges are what firms typically charge. Your actual price comes from their written quotes, not from this table.

Most whole-house clearances in Enfield land between £580 and £1,545, and the spread is not random. The price is driven by volume, measured in van loads rather than bedrooms, by access, parking, stairs and how far the van can legally stand from the door, and by what is actually in the property: fridges, mattresses and paint all carry separate disposal fees, while good furniture pulls the price the other way as a resale offset.
Whoever you use, check them: anyone taking household waste for money needs an upper tier waste carrier registration, the number starts CBDU, and the Environment Agency register is public and free to search. The council route exists too, most boroughs collect bulky items for a fee, and the Enfield details are further down this page, but it is kerbside only, on the council’s schedule, and you carry everything out yourself.

Enfield Council
- Council bulky collection Free for non-electrical bulky items; electricals £54 for 1, £60 for 2, £66 for 3 (up to 6 items)
- Van permit for the tip Enfield runs a genuine permit scheme at Barrowell Green, vans, trailers and pick-ups need a free permit, six per year, plus a booked appointment. Pedestrians need no appointment.
Recycling centres
- Barrowell Green Recycling CentreBarrowell Green, Winchmore Hill, N21 3AUTue–Sun 8am–4pm. Closed Mondays
- Edmonton EcoPark Reuse and Recycling Centre1 Lee Park Way, Edmonton, N18 3BJDaily 8am–8pm
